"My son was admitted to the AE ..."

About: Medway Maritime Hospital

(as a relative),

What I liked

My son was admitted to the AE dept for severe symtoms of alcohol withdrawal. The care, compassion and advice he received from paramedics and staff in that dept. was exemplary.

The doctor who treated my son was excellent.

Unfortunately, the service received from the MAU dept and psychiactric services was very poor and my son left the hospital without receiving the care recommended by AE staff.

What could be improved

No service is perfect but our experience in AE was about as good as it gets.

Better communication between departments and a willingness to act for the long term good of the patient would be a major improvement. It is not acceptable to give the best care available when a patient is admitted only to discharge the patient some hours later without following up the recommendations of colleagues. If the reason for people like my son not being admitted is a lack of money or resources then this should be addressed as, in the long run, cases such as his cost more if the root causes of the problem are not properly explored and dealt with.
